‏ Jeremiah 7:30-34

30. set their abominations in the house--(Jr 32:34; 2Ki 21:4, 7; 23:4; Eze 8:5-14).

31. high places of Tophet--the altars [Horsley] of Tophet; erected to Moloch, on the heights along the south of the valley facing Zion.

burn ... sons--(Psa 106:38).

commanded ... not--put for, "I forbade expressly" (De 17:3; 12:31). See on Jr 2:23; Is 30:33.

32. valley of slaughter--so named because of the great slaughter of the Jews about to take place at Jerusalem: a just retribution of their sin in slaying their children to Moloch in Tophet.

no place--no room, namely, to bury in, so many shall be those slain by the Chaldeans (Jr 19:11; Eze 6:5).

33. fray--scare or frighten (De 28:26). Typical of the last great battle between the Lord's host and the apostasy (Re 19:17, 18, 21).

34. Referring to the joyous songs and music with which the bride and bridegroom were escorted in the procession to the home of the latter from that of the former; a custom still prevalent in the East (Jr 16:9; Is 24:7, 8; Re 18:23).
